Fun Band Citrus Salmon with Herb Crust
A vibrant, zesty salmon dish inspired by the band Fun's energetic spirit, featuring a bright citrus glaze and herb crust. Ingredients
- 6 oz salmon fillets
- 1 tbsp olive oil
- 2 tbsp fresh orange juice
- 1 tsp lemon zest
- 1 tbsp fresh dill
- 1 tbsp fresh parsley
- 1/2 tsp sesame seeds
Instructions
- Step 1: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C). Pat 6 oz salmon fillets dry, then brush with 1 tbsp olive oil and season with salt and pepper.
- Step 2: Mix 2 tbsp fresh orange juice with 1 tsp lemon zest and 1 tbsp each chopped fresh dill and parsley; spoon half over salmon.
- Step 3: Sprinkle 1/2 tsp sesame seeds evenly over the salmon, then place on a parchment-lined baking sheet.
- Step 4: Bake for 12-14 minutes until the salmon is opaque and flakes easily with a fork, basting with the remaining citrus mixture halfway through.

How do I store leftover Fun Band Citrus Salmon with Herb Crust?
Cool to room temperature within 2 hours, then store in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 4 days. Reheat covered in a 350°F oven for 10-12 minutes, or microwave at 70% power in 60-second bursts to keep salmon fillets from drying out.
